Casady School is seeking an Upper Division History Teacher. Candidates should have an abiding passion for creating a culture of belonging for every student in the classroom and in the larger school community.
The Ideal Candidate:
- Exhibits enthusiasm for subject matter and teaching
- Makes subject matter relevant and applicable to life beyond the classroom
- Empowers students to explore the world with audacious curiosity
- Has experience designing innovative curriculum and diverse assessments
- Scaffolds the learning experience to provide guidance and support for all students
- Finds joy in professional development and continued growth as a lead learner
- Believes in the importance of We and strives for valuable collaboration with colleagues
- Balances personal and professional commitments to model for students a life of balance, purpose, and joy
Responsibilities:
- Teach four sections of Upper Division History
- Advise a small group of Upper Division students
- Attend to student rows in daily chapel service
- Share conversation with students at a family-style dining table during lunch
- Willingness to participate in coaching or activity sponsorship
Requirements:
- Bachelor’s Degree in History, or Bachelor’s Degree with three years of experience teaching history
- Understanding of adolescent development
- Ability to utilize technology to enhance student learning
- Positive, proactive, and clear communication style with colleagues, students, and parents
